risotto,pilaf,paella, just about any rice dish, even rice pudding.
infuse in a little hot water add to mayonnaise.
stews/ tangines, cous cous.
old victorian idea of a saffron cake.
it is a bit like marmite like/loathe and go easy,just a pinch to start as it can have a strong taste
